Yuz tasvirini Gabor filtri asosida segmentlash

Abstract

As one of the important parts of face recognition, face image segmentation has become a major focus of human feature recognition. In this paper, the AdaBoost algorithm and Gabor texture analysis algorithm are used to segment an image containing multiple faces, which effectively reduces the false detection rate in face image segmentation. In face image segmentation, the image containing face data is first analyzed by texture using the Gabor algorithm, and different thresholds are set for different skin-like areas, thereby removing skin-like areas in the background image. Then, the face areas are detected using the AdaBoost algorithm, and the detected face areas are segmented.
